Arthur Yusupov (Артур Юсупов)

Pyraminx · top 14.7% of 129,321 all-time · competing since May 2018 · 2018YUSU02

Arthur Yusupov (Артур Юсупов) has been competing for 8 years. His best event is the Pyraminx: a personal-best single of 5.24, set at YJ Fest Moscow 2019, puts him in the top 14.7% of the 129,321 people who have ever been ranked in the event, and 452nd in Russia. Across 6 competitions since May 2018, he has put 158 official solves on the record across seven events. Solve to solve, his 3×3 times vary about 16% around a typical one; 92% of the 35,811 competitors with ten or more counted rounds hold a tighter spread. His 3×3 best has come down from 26.99 in May 2018 to 14.00, a 48% improvement. Arthur has entered six competitions, more competitions than 86% of everyone who has ever competed.
